WebCultural humility is active engagement in an ongoing process of self-reflection, in which individuals seek to: . Examine their personal history/background and social position related to gender, ethnicity, socio-economic status, profession, education, assumptions, values, beliefs, biases, and culture, and how these factors impact interpersonal interactions. WebOct 17, 2024 · In a general sense, empathy is defined as “the ability to understand and share the feelings of another.” It seems natural that empathy be a key aspect of provider communication. Being able to feel a patient’s emotions will help a provider deliver more compassionate care and make the patient feel more comfortable during treatment.
